Why These Are the Top Restoration Contractors in Nicktown

The restoration market serving Nicktown, PA, is characterized by a reliance on regional providers based in larger nearby towns like Indiana (in Indiana County) and Johnstown (in Cambria County). Due to Nicktown's small size and rural nature, there are no major restoration companies physically located within the borough itself. The competition is moderate among the 3-5 key regional players who actively service the area. These companies are typically well-established franchises of national brands, ensuring standardized training, advanced equipment, and strong insurance industry relationships. Service quality is generally high, as reflected in their strong online reviews. Pricing is competitive but aligns with industry standards for emergency and specialized services; most work is performed through insurance claims, and the top providers are adept at working directly with insurers to manage the process for the homeowner. Emergency 24/7 response is a standard offering, though travel time from their primary offices (typically 20-40 minutes) is a factor for residents in Nicktown.

1What are the most common restoration needs for homes in Nicktown, PA, and are they seasonal?

In Nicktown, the most frequent restoration calls are for water damage from basement flooding and burst pipes, followed by fire and smoke damage. These issues are highly seasonal; rapid snowmelt and heavy spring rains in our region often lead to basement seepage, while frozen pipes are a major winter concern. Summer storms can also cause roof leaks and wind damage, making it wise to prepare your home seasonally.

2How do I choose a reputable restoration company in the Nicktown area?

Always verify that a company is licensed and insured to operate in Pennsylvania. Look for local providers with 24/7 emergency response, as disasters don't keep business hours, and check for certifications from the IICRC (Institute of Inspection Cleaning and Restoration Certification). It's also beneficial to choose a company familiar with Nicktown's older home structures and the local township's permitting process for major repairs.

3What is the typical cost range for water damage restoration in this part of Pennsylvania?

Costs vary widely based on damage extent, but for standard water extraction and drying in Nicktown, homeowners can expect a range from $1,200 to $5,000+. Severe flooding involving category 3 "black water" or structural repairs will be higher. Regional labor and material costs influence pricing, and most reputable local companies provide detailed, free estimates and work directly with your insurance to help manage costs.

4Are there any local regulations in Nicktown or Cambria County I should know about before starting mold remediation?

While Pennsylvania does not have state-level licensing for mold remediators, reputable contractors must follow IICRC standards. In Nicktown, significant mold remediation that involves disturbing drywall or structure may require a building permit from the local township. Furthermore, proper containment and disposal of mold-infested materials are critical to prevent cross-contamination in your home and must adhere to local waste disposal guidelines.

5How quickly should I respond to water damage, and what should I do first while waiting for the pros?

You must act within 24-48 hours to prevent mold growth, which thrives in Pennsylvania's humid climate. Immediately shut off the water source if possible, and safely turn off electricity to the affected area. Move valuables and furniture to a dry spot, but avoid using a household vacuum on water. The most critical step is to call a local Nicktown-area restoration professional immediately to begin emergency water extraction and drying.
